"Just got some vintage tin in the garage. Before I start to replace/repair steel I want to set the body right. What is the distance at the roof behind the doors? thanks. george" Not sure what your asking for here.
If you line up the doors so they fit flush to the body. Top and bottom, this should give you a workable measurement. Then tack a piece of steel across the top and add some interior bracing, then open and close the doors and check for fit. The doors are the key. I don't have an exact measurement. Because I don't think there ever was one.
